The Spink project

Our mission :

Spink is a platform for discussion, reflection and exchange dedicated to finding treatment solutions for spinal pathologies. Three objectives:

- Facilitate exchange among international surgeons who are experts in their fields on future perspectives and developments in surgical techniques for the spine.
- Anticipate research priorities and developments in implants, tools and approaches regarding the spine.
- Stimulate dialogue with surgeons in the search for innovative treatment solutions and information about developments in techniques.

Our philosophy :

Spink is an independent think tank.
As a not-for-profit entity with no commercial pressures, Spink promotes open dialogue and debate among international expert surgeons and the creation of a global community dedicated to the exchange of information for the benefit of the future of spinal surgery.

Subscribers, key contributors, curious onlookers will join to develop constructive and necessary discussion on the treatments of tomorrow, for the benefit of the general interests of both surgeons and patients.
